One of the primary functional benefits of Sugar Esters in personal care products is their excellent emulsifying capability. As amphiphilic molecules, they effectively stabilize oil-in-water and water-in-oil emulsions, crucial for the texture and stability of lotions, creams, and serums. Their ability to form lamellar gel networks can also contribute to a rich, creamy texture and a luxurious skin feel. This makes them a preferred choice for formulators aiming to create high-quality skincare products that appeal to discerning consumers.

In addition to emulsification, Sugar Esters act as effective emollients, providing a smooth, non-greasy skin feel. They help to soften and condition the skin, improving overall skin hydration and barrier function. This dual action—emulsification and emollience—makes them a highly versatile ingredient, reducing the need for multiple, less functional additives in a formulation. The mildness of Sugar Esters is another significant advantage. They are known for their low irritation potential, making them suitable for sensitive skin products, baby care items, and facial cleansers. Their derivation from renewable resources (sucrose and fatty acids) also aligns with the growing consumer demand for natural and sustainable ingredients in personal care. For product formulators, understanding the HLB (Hydrophilic-Lipophilic Balance) values of different Sucrose Fatty Acid Esters is crucial for achieving targeted functionality. By selecting esters with appropriate HLB values, formulators can precisely control the properties of their emulsions, whether it's creating light, easily absorbed lotions or richer, more occlusive creams.
